About East Gwillimbury Public Library
East Gwillimbury Public Library (www.egpl.ca) serves a growing community in the northern part of York Region, made up of a mix of urban areas and villages. We value creativity and pride ourselves on providing excellent customer and employee experiences with a mission to ignite our community through literacy, discovery, and connection. Branches are in the communities of Holland Landing, Mount Albert, and Queensville.
Position Summary
East Gwillimbury Public Library is seeking an enthusiastic and customer-focused individual for the position of Customer Service Specialist – Casual Relief. This role delivers quality member experience through excellent, anticipatory, and responsive customer service, engaging members by proactively addressing or redirecting queries from a single service point and managing circulation transactions.
As a casual employee at East Gwillimbury Public Library, hours and/or days of work are not guaranteed; rather, you will be contacted when work is available at which time you may accept or decline the work opportunity. Casual Relief plays a key role in EGPL’s customer service, particularly in the evenings and on weekends including Saturdays and Sundays. As part of our commitment to providing excellent service, Casual Relief staff will participate in a Sunday rotation to help cover Sunday shifts.
